The Mine (2024) dives into a haunting atmosphere that feels both claustrophobic and dread-inducing. You’ve got this group of friends, right? Headed to an old mine for a birthday trip, they unknowingly step into a legend of a bloodthirsty miner. The pacing is deliberate, building tension as they unravel the mystery. Practical effects are used effectively, adding a gritty texture that CGI just can't replicate. Performances are solid enough to keep you invested, and the way it plays with folklore adds a layer of depth. There's a certain rawness to it that feels refreshing amidst the polished horror landscape. It’s not reinventing the wheel, but it has its own charm in how it combines camaraderie and fear.
